I think the amount of inconveniences that can be attributed to the Chocobo companion makes if far less viable.
Not being able to mount, even with another mount all together is a massive pain in the arse. I understand the logic, but it seems to be 'level up this semi-useless companion, or be able to get around faster!", which brings me to the next issue. The fact that it needs a reagent (not really a big deal) can be annoying when you're only going to need the pet for a few minutes, mostly because you want to mount up, or join the dungeon finder (as mentioned above). Finally (and again, as mentioned), it's AI feels incredibly buggy and unresponsive.
Love the concept and not all the buzzed it'll take awhile to max out, I just wish it was less of an inconvenience to actually use versus not using it.
